Question to the HM Treasury:
To ask Mr Chancellor of the Exchequer, what assessment he has made of the effect of recent changes to tax and tax credits on the income of women who choose to stay at home to care for children.
The Government recognises the commitment and value of parents who choose to stay at home to look after their children, and the difficulties they might face. The Government has introduced the Marriage Allowance which will benefit married parents who do not use their full personal allowance; it has made reforms to the state pension which will improve pension provision for those who choose not to work due to caring responsibilities; and introduced a new package of childcare support to help parents balance work and family life.
